Tamworth Star Chris Wreh Goes on Strike After Racial Abuse Following FA Cup Clash Against Tottenham
Chris Wreh, a standout player for Tamworth, has announced he will not participate in the team’s upcoming matches after being subjected to racial abuse following Sunday’s FA Cup clash against Tottenham Hotspur.
Wreh, who played a pivotal role in holding the Premier League giants to a 0-0 draw for over 90 minutes, revealed the incident occurred after the match. Despite Tamworth’s valiant effort, Tottenham secured a 3-0 victory in extra time with goals from Dejan Kulusevski, Brennan Johnson, and an own goal.
In a statement shared on social media, Wreh detailed the abuse he endured and expressed frustration over the lack of public support from his club.
“Good evening everyone—I wanted to provide an update following the game over the weekend and the unfortunate incident that occurred afterwards,” Wreh wrote. “I have been contacted by the police, and as of now, the incident is under investigation. I would like to extend my gratitude to the Tamworth supporters and members of the public who have reached out to offer their support and assistance in identifying the individual responsible.”
He continued, “Incidents like this highlight the ongoing issue of racism. It is shameful to be racially abused by someone simply because they lost a bet, but sadly, this happens all too often.”
Wreh also addressed his decision to step away from the team, citing disappointment with the club’s response.
“Unfortunately, I will not be available for this evening’s game. While I have the utmost respect for my manager, who has supported me throughout this issue, I am disappointed that the club has not publicly supported me yet, which has left me feeling confused and disappointed,” he said.
The player revealed that he received only one call from a club official more than 36 hours after the incident, during which he was not asked if he was okay. Instead, he was told the silence was an attempt to handle the matter internally.
“If these incidents are kept ‘in-house,’ they will never be addressed,” Wreh added. “I hope everyone understands my reasons for speaking out.”
Tamworth, who currently sit 16th in the National League table, faced Boldmere St. Michaels in the Birmingham Senior Challenge Cup on Tuesday night. Their next fixture is a National League home game against Boston United this weekend.
The club has yet to issue a public statement regarding Wreh’s allegations or his decision to step away from the team.
